1. Butter London’s “British Racing Green” Nail Lacquer, $15
One of the drawbacks of rich colour nail varnishes, is the fact that they aren’t always so smooth to apply. This polish by Butter London though, is a rich ‘hunter green’ that applies as smooth as the brand’s name (like butter), without leaving streaks. Be sure to use a good base coat though as it may stain nails under the sun…
2. Illamasqua’s Nail Polish in “Radium,” £14.50
A bright acid lime colour, this nail paint by Illamasqua is guaranteed to get you seen by your boo, from way across the stadium, too. We at SPICE love that it is really easy to apply and that the pigment is highly potent, because with one coat, there’s full colour that lasts for up to a week.

4. Zoya’s “Holly” Nail Polish, $6.95
Jewellery is a woman’s best friend and emerald is one of the most flattering precious stones there is. So, since we can’t all afford the real deal, we’re opting for this luxurious emerald green nail polish, which applies smooth and is opaque with just one coat. #Priceless.

6. OPI’s “Don’t Mess With OPI,” $8.35
A gorgeous green with a cream finish (that’s a finish that’s not matte but not quite gloss, either), this paint looks great on nails with just one coat, though a second coat is perfect. Don’t mess with a third layer though, as the consistency is quite a handful.
7. Maybelline’s Colour Show Polish in “Green With Envy,” $3.99
One has to be very patient with this pretty pastel shade by Maybelline, as it can be a bit of a beast to apply. But the effort is worth it, as you are guaranteed to rack up the compliments on your lovely mint polish look, which is uber girly and just great for days or nights out.
8. MAC’s Alluring Aquatic Nail Lacquer in “Submerged,” $35.33
This duo-chrome shimmer nail polish from MAC boasts a variety of shades, but an overall sea-green effect is left on tips after just two even coats. Bursting with a bit of teal and purple, this will definitely have heads turning and your beauty look looking great.
9. Zoya’s Nail Polish in “Dillon,” $9
A mix of mint and metal, this must-have polish from Zoya has a cool metallic silver, shimmery finish that is exactly what you need this season, whether you’re heading out at night or into the office. The pastel shade may say ‘pretty’ but the metallic edge means business.
